Company Overview:
Fieldwork Robotics develops modular, multi-crop, soft and adaptive robots capable of operating in non-
controllable environments such as agricultural fields alongside people on non-repetitive tasks, including
selective harvesting of soft fruits. We focus on delivering innovative technologies in a fast-paced environment,
utilizing advanced in-house software to control hardware for data collection and analysis, maximizing value for
our clients.
